It’s Not Just the Market. It’s Who Guides You Through It
With deep local roots and a relationship-first, no frills and no-nonsense approach, Anne-Marie Drouant helps clients navigate life’s biggest moves with clarity and care.
When Anne-Marie Drouant entered the world of real estate almost 13 years ago, she didn’t just take on a new career. She stepped into a lifelong passion for helping people navigate life’s biggest transitions with honesty, care, and confidence.
Originally from Youngsville and now living just down the road in Maurice, Anne-Marie is no stranger to the area she serves. “I’ve always been deeply rooted here,” she says. “I know Sugar Mill Pond and Youngsville not just as a market, but as a place to call home.” That perspective allows her to guide clients with a level of insight that goes beyond comps and contracts. It is about helping people find the right fit for their lives.
Anne-Marie’s journey into real estate began while she was still at the University of Louisiana, studying education. Around that time, her husband began investing in rental properties, and what started as curiosity quickly turned into a calling. “I realized I loved the process: the strategy, the relationships, the chance to truly help people with something meaningful.”
Now, more than a decade later, Anne-Marie has built a career defined by trust, repeat clients, and a thoughtful approach that stands out in a competitive industry. Many of her earliest clients, once first-time buyers, have returned to her to sell their homes and move into their next chapter. “There’s nothing more rewarding than walking alongside people through those big life moments,” she says.
After working with a successful real estate team, Anne-Marie recently stepped out on her own, bringing with her the experience, professionalism, and personal drive that have made her a trusted name locally. She offers a full range of services, from residential listings and home searches to investment guidance and occasional commercial deals, but what truly sets her apart is the way she shows up for her clients.
“I’m not here to pressure anyone into a sale. My role is to educate, support, and guide my clients in whatever way they need, at their pace, on their timeline,” she explains. “I care deeply about what’s best for the people I serve.”
When she’s not showing homes or strategizing with clients, Anne-Marie is spending time with her husband, Leighton, and their two children, Colt and Lila. The family enjoys the outdoors, weekends at their lake house in Toledo Bend, and making the most of time together. Anne-Marie is also involved with the Youngsville Historical Preservation Society and looks forward to continuing to give back as her business grows.
